Compartilhar via


Método IDWriteFactory5::CreateHttpFontFileLoader (dwrite_3.h)

Cria um carregador de arquivo de fonte remoto que pode criar referências de arquivo de fonte de URLs HTTP ou HTTPS. O chamador é responsável por registrar e cancelar o registro do carregador.

Sintaxe

HRESULT CreateHttpFontFileLoader(
        wchar_t const               *referrerUrl,
        wchar_t const               *extraHeaders,
  [out] IDWriteRemoteFontFileLoader **newLoader
);

Parâmetros

referrerUrl

Tipo: wchar_t const*

URL do referenciador opcional para solicitações HTTP.

extraHeaders

Tipo: wchar_t const*

Campos de cabeçalho adicionais opcionais a serem incluídos em solicitações HTTP. Cada campo de cabeçalho consiste em um nome seguido por dois-pontos (":") e o valor do campo, conforme especificado pelo RFC 2616. Vários campos de cabeçalho podem ser separados por novas linhas.

[out] newLoader

Tipo: IDWriteRemoteFontFileLoader**

Recebe um ponteiro para o objeto carregador recém-criado.

Valor retornado

Tipo: HRESULT

Esse método retorna um código de erro ou êxito HRESULT .

Requisitos

   
Plataforma de Destino Windows
Cabeçalho dwrite_3.h
Biblioteca Dwrite.lib

Confira também

Criando um conjunto de fontes personalizado usando fontes conhecidas e remotas na Web

IDWriteFactory5